Carpal tunnel syndrome (CTS) is the most common entrapment of upper extremity. Patients with CTS will experience symptoms of pain, numbness of tingling sensation along the median nerve distribution. In more severe case, patients may have difficult manipulating objects that disturb function and patient's quality of life. Extracorporeal Shockwave Therapy (ESWT) is one of physical modalities that uses to treat many musculoskeletal disorders. For CTS, previous evidence showed that ESWT can improve symptoms, function as well as electrophysiologic parameters. However, standardized guidelines as well as the study in patients with moderate to severe CTS has not been established. Thus, the objective of the present study was to evaluate efficacy of ESWT in term of symptoms, function, electrophysiologic parameters, as well as sonography of median nerve in patients with moderate to severe CTS.

F-ESWT (dose 0.01-0.15 mJ/mm2, frequency 4-5 Hz, 1500 shocks) was applied perpendicular to the palmar side of the wrist which was done once a week for a total of three sessions plus conservative treatment.
Other names: F-ESWT
Participants in the control group received only conservative treatment including disease education, advice about proper posture and activity, night wrist splint and nerve gliding exercise.
Time frame: BCTQs and BCTQf were assessed changes from baseline to at 6 weeks of treatment.
T-BCTQ was used to assess symptom severity and hand function in patients with CTS. This questionnaire consists of two parts, mainly BCTQ symptom severity (BCTQs) and BCTQ functional status (BCTQf). Total questions for each part were 11 and 8 questions, respectively with scores raging from 1-5.
